Understanding Beijing's Climate

Beijing experiences a diverse climate, characterized by hot, humid summers and cold, dry winters. These seasonal changes can have a significant impact on your health and wellness. Understanding the climate is the first step in preparing yourself effectively for each season.

In the summer, temperatures can soar above 30°C (86°F), while winters can drop to below freezing. This drastic change requires tailored wellness strategies to maintain your health throughout the year.

Staying Hydrated During Summer

During the hot and humid summer months, staying hydrated is crucial. The heat can lead to increased sweating, causing dehydration if fluid intake is not adequately maintained. Here are some tips:

  • Drink plenty of water throughout the day, aiming for at least 8 glasses.
  • Incorporate hydrating foods like watermelon, cucumbers, and oranges into your diet.
  • Avoid excessive caffeine and alcohol, as they can dehydrate you further.

Make sure to carry a reusable water bottle whenever you go out to ensure you always have access to fluids.

Managing Air Quality

Beijing is known for its air pollution, which can affect respiratory health. It's essential to monitor air quality levels daily and take precautions when necessary. Consider these actions:

  • Use air purifiers at home to improve indoor air quality.
  • Wear masks on days when pollution levels are high.
  • Limit outdoor activities during peak pollution hours.

Staying informed with apps that track air quality can help you plan your day accordingly.

Adjusting to Winter's Dryness

Winter in Beijing brings cold and dry conditions, which can lead to skin dryness and respiratory issues. To combat this:

  • Use a humidifier in your home to add moisture to the air.
  • Apply moisturizing lotions to prevent skin dryness.
  • Stay warm with layers of clothing, especially when outdoors.

These measures can help maintain your comfort and health during the harsh winter months.

Maintaining a Balanced Diet

Seasonal changes can also affect your diet. In summer, focus on lighter, cooling foods, while in winter, opt for warming dishes to support your body's needs.

Consider integrating seasonal fruits and vegetables to ensure a supply of necessary nutrients. Regularly consuming a balanced diet can boost your immune system and energy levels.

Exercise for All Seasons

Regular physical activity is essential for overall wellness. During summer, engage in early morning or late evening workouts to avoid the midday heat. In winter, explore indoor activities like yoga or gym sessions to stay active.

Remember, consistency is key.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ise most days of the week.
